What You’ll See and Do
Your guide will lead you through the lively Praça da Fruta, one of Portugal’s oldest open-air markets. Here, you’ll see stalls brimming with fresh produce, local crafts, and the vibrant daily life of residents. It’s an excellent chance to observe how the community gathers and supports local farmers and artisans.
Next, a stroll through Parque Dom Carlos I offers a peaceful break from the bustling markets. Picture tree-lined paths and a small lake—perfect for a quiet moment or a quick photo.
